免费 AI 编程软件助您开启 AI 之旅92


人工智能 (AI) 正在迅速改变我们与技术交互的方式,为企业和个人提供了强大的新机会。对于那些希望涉足 AI 编程世界的人来说,拥有合适的软件至关重要,而市面上有许多免费选项可以帮助您入门。

顶级免费 AI 编程软件

1. Jupyter Notebook


Jupyter Notebook 是一个基于 Web 的交互式开发环境,非常适合 AI 编程。它允许您将代码、注释和输出结合在一个笔记本中,使其非常适合探索数据、构建模型和记录您的工作。

2. PyTorch


PyTorch 是一个基于 Python 的深度学习框架,非常适合快速原型设计和研究。它具有动态图功能,使您可以在运行时轻松更改模型,并提供了广泛的优化器和损失函数。

3. TensorFlow


TensorFlow 是一个来自 Google 的开源机器学习库。它具有全面的工具集,适合从图像分类到自然语言处理等各种 AI 任务。TensorFlow 拥有庞大的社区和丰富的文档,使其成为初学者和经验丰富的开发人员的绝佳选择。

4. scikit-learn


scikit-learn 是适用于 Python 的机器学习库,提供了一系列用于数据预处理、模型训练和评估的算法。它简单易用,非常适合解决监督学习问题,例如分类和回归。

5. Keras


Keras 是一个基于 TensorFlow 的高级神经网络 API,它简化了神经网络模型的构建和训练。它具有用户友好的界面,使您无需深入了解底层 TensorFlow 实现即可快速创建和部署模型。

6. OpenAI Gym


OpenAI Gym 是一个用于强化学习研究的环境集合。它提供了一系列挑战性任务,例如机器人控制和游戏,使您可以训练和评估强化学习算法。

7. Hugging Face Transformers


Hugging Face Transformers 是一个用于自然语言处理的库,提供对预训练模型的访问,例如 BERT 和 GPT-3。它具有易于使用的 API,使您能够轻松将这些强大的模型集成到您的应用程序中。

8.


是一个提供免费在线课程的组织,旨在教授机器学习和深度学习的基础知识。它使用 PyTorch 作为其首选框架,并提供循序渐进的课程,非常适合初学者。

9. Udacity Nanodegree Program


Udacity Nanodegree Program 提供 AI 编程领域的在线课程。这些课程是与行业专家合作开发的,重点是实际技能和项目经验。

10. Coursera AI 课程


Coursera 提供各种 AI 主题的在线课程,例如机器学习、深度学习和计算机视觉。这些课程由世界领先大学和公司提供,为您提供从不同角度获得知识的机会。

选择 AI 编程软件时的考虑因素在选择 AI 编程软件时,请考虑以下因素:
* 技能水平:如果您是初学者,请选择易于使用且具有良好文档记录的软件。
* 编程语言:考虑您熟悉的编程语言,因为大多数 AI 框架都针对特定的语言进行优化。
* 灵活性:选择一个允许您灵活地调整和修改模型的软件。
* 社区支持:活跃的社区和充足的文档对于解决问题和获得帮助至关重要。
* 成本:虽然本文重点介绍免费软件,但如果您需要更高级的功能,则可能需要考虑付费选项。

利用免费的 AI 编程软件,您可以踏上 AI 编程之旅,而无需支付高昂的费用。本文中列出的选项为不同技能水平和需求提供了全面的选择。通过仔细考虑您的需求并选择最适合您的软件,您可以开启人工智能世界的新篇章。

2024-12-28


上一篇:AI 抠图软件:电脑端解决方案,释放创意无限!

下一篇:如何轻松复制 AI 软件中的图形?